Optimizing Charge Capture Workflow for Billing Accuracy

Effective charge capture requires a seamless integration between clinical documentation and financial systems. Organizations must deploy standardized templates that facilitate accurate medical billing and coding entry level tasks. This minimizes variability across physician practices and diagnostic labs.

  • Unified data entry protocols to reduce human error.
  • Automated verification steps for insurance eligibility.
  • Real time auditing to flag missing encounter codes.

For enterprise leaders, this approach transforms reactive billing into a proactive fiscal strategy. By enforcing rigorous standards, hospitals reduce days in accounts receivable and enhance overall profitability. A practical insight is to implement automated triggers that prompt clinicians to complete charge entries immediately following patient encounters.

Leveraging Technology for Medical Coding Efficiency

Modern healthcare demands sophisticated tools to manage the complexity of coding standards. Automating the medical billing and coding entry level workflow enables staff to focus on high value activities rather than manual data reconciliation. Advanced software suites ensure that every procedure aligns with current regulatory requirements.

  • Integration of intelligent coding assistants into EHR systems.
  • Continuous monitoring of coding updates and mandates.
  • Data analytics to identify patterns in coding discrepancies.

Financial stability relies on the accuracy of these systems. Administrators who prioritize automated coding workflows see significant improvements in compliance and claim approval rates. Implement a quarterly audit loop to refine coding accuracy and ensure alignment with evolving payer policies.

Key Challenges

Fragmented legacy systems often hinder data flow. Organizations frequently struggle with reconciling disparate billing platforms, which complicates the standardization of entry level processes.

Best Practices

Standardize clinical terminology across all departments. Consistent documentation is the bedrock of successful revenue cycle management and prevents costly compliance audits.

Governance Alignment

Ensure all billing activities satisfy HIPAA and OIG requirements. Robust IT governance protects patient data while maintaining the integrity of financial reporting structures.

Q: How does automation impact billing cycles?

A: Automation accelerates billing by eliminating manual data entry, which reduces the time between patient service and claim submission. This speed minimizes errors and significantly improves overall cash flow velocity.

Q: Why is charge capture critical for compliance?

A: Precise charge capture ensures that medical services are documented according to regulatory standards, reducing audit risks. It provides an accurate trail that simplifies reporting and confirms billing integrity.
